Transaction 40dd95ba4952f5b5c07540c2958a8fe5dd451628dbd03b28beffbe98dac4ed40

1 Input
2 Outputs
  • 40dd95ba4952f5b5c07540c2958a8fe5dd451628dbd03b28beffbe98dac4ed40:0
  • value  51194976
    address  3PH8nd9chF63ix7AaFeNqAgspqYQUCKJ6b
  • 40dd95ba4952f5b5c07540c2958a8fe5dd451628dbd03b28beffbe98dac4ed40:1
  • value  1112697
    address  1213inC3MbveesFeJUzHPfVoSyAhaUn6BW